Ok so on my coupler fix test drive earlier this week I decided to gps the boat so I could start collecting info for a new 4 blade. What I got though just doesn't seem right.

WOT GPS speed: 43 and change(45 on speedo so not to bad accuracy wise)
RPMs: 5100
Prop: OJ Legend 14RH16 - Nick/Dent free, though it came on the boat so no clue as to age.
Just me and the wifey in the boat on a half tank of gas.

According to the manual I should be in the 4400 range. So do I have a bad tach or the incorrect prop? Speed seems to be right in the ballpark of what I should be getting, just seems I'm off on the rpm side of the house.

5.8HO Protec 94 w/ 1.23 PCM trans.
